Extending the Life of Cutting Tools: Maintenance Tips
To prolong the longevity of your cutting tools , scheduled maintenance is absolutely essential . Periodically inspect your tools for chipping and discard any that show obvious signs of distress. Proper clearing of the face after each use helps reduce build-up of material , which can quickly impair the tool’s performance . Consider utilizing appropriate lubricants to minimize friction and warmth during the machining operation . Finally, follow the manufacturer's guidelines regarding rates and feeds to prevent premature damage.
